ROCHESTER, N.Y. (WROC) — A robbery suspect was arrested and a police car crashed during a chase through Rochester Thursday. According to the Rochester Police Department, officers were called to Hollenbeck Street around 1:30 p.m. for the reported armed robbery. Investigators determined the suspect fled the scene in a vehicle, which was later spotted on North Clinton Avenue at Norton Street. Police said the suspect did not pull over for a traffic stop, so they chased it until it crashed near Lux Street at Clairmount Street. An RPD vehicle and another vehicle crashed during the chase on North Clinton Avenue. The driver of the other vehicle was hospitalized with unspecified injuries. The robbery suspect was arrested.
